87500801 Installation / wiring
Circuit diagram
87500801 Wiring
Wiring type and cross section
For wiring use stranded wire with ferrules or solid wire from 0.5–1.5 mm².
Strip 8.5–9.5 mm of insulation from the cables to ensure perfect operation of the push-wire terminals.
Use one wire for each terminal connector only.
The max. torque at the clamping screw (M3) is 0.3 Nm.
Fixing conditions when using as independent Driver with Clip-On
Dry, acidfree, oilfree, fatfree. It is not allowed to exceed the maximum ambient temperature (ta) stated on the device. Minimum distances stated below are recommendations and depend on the actual luminaire.
Is not suitable for fixing in corner.
Wiring guidelines
• All connections must be kept as short as possible to ensure good EMI behaviour.
• Mains leads should be kept apart from LED driver and other leads (ideally 5 – 10 cm distance)
• Max. length of output wires is 2 m.
• To comply with the EMC regulations run the secondary wires (LED module) in parallel.
• Secondary switching is not permitted.
• Incorrect wiring can demage LED modules.
• To avoid damage of the Driver, the wiring must be protected against short circuits to earth (sharp edged metal parts, metal cable clips, louver, etc.).
Replace LED module
1. Mains off
2. Remove LED module
3. Wait for 10 seconds
4. Connect LED module again
Hot plug-in or secondary switching of LEDs is not permitted and may cause a very high current to the LEDs.
87500801 Installation instructions
The LED module and all contact points within the wiring must be sufficiently insulated against 3 kV surge voltage.
Air and creepage distance must be maintained.
Mounting of device
Max. torque for fixing: 0.5 Nm/M4
87500801 Functions
Short-circuit behaviour
In case of a short circuit on the output side (LED) the LED driver switches off. After elimination of the short-circuit fault LED driver will recover automatically.
No-load operation
The LED driver works in burst working mode to provide a constant output voltage regulation which allows the application to be able to work safely when LED string opens due to a failure.
Overload protection
If the maximum load is exceeded by a defined internal limit, the LED driver will protect itself and LED may flicker. After elimination of the overload the nominal operation will recover automatically.
Miscellaneous
Insulation and electric strength testing of luminaires Electronic devices can be damaged by high voltage. This has to be considered during the routine testing of the luminaires in production.
According to IEC 60598-1 Annex Q (informative only!) or ENEC 303-Annex A, each luminaire should be submitted to an insulation test with 500V DC for 1 second. This test voltage should be connected between the interconnected phase and neutral terminals and the earth terminal.
The insulation resistance must be at least 2MΩ.
As an alternative, IEC 60598-1 Annex Q describes a test of the electrical strength with 1500V AC (or 1.414 x 1500V DC). To avoid damage to the electronic devices this test must not be conducted.

Compact non-dimmable constant current LED drivers provide a fixed, regulated current (e.g. 350mA or 700mA) to power LEDs. Their space-saving footprint allows easy installation in tight spaces like ceilings or under cabinets. They ensure reliable, flicker-free fixed brightness while protecting lights from electrical surges and voltage drops.
How They Work
Constant Current (CC): These drivers are designed to force a specific, fixed amount of current (measured in milliamps, mA) through your LED circuit. As the LED heats up or the electrical load changes, the driver automatically adjusts the output voltage to keep the current stable.
Non-Dimmable: They lack the complex circuitry required for dimmers. Instead, they are dedicated to maintaining a steady 100% maximum output, offering high reliability and lower costs compared to dimmable models.
Typical Applications
Because they do not support dimming, these drivers are best suited for areas with static, fixed lighting requirements:
- Recessed LED downlights in hallways, bathrooms, or offices.
- Task lighting or under-cabinet LED strips.
- Commercial display cases and general signage.
